Muslims across Turkey are preparing for Ramadan, the holy month of fasting. This year, the Ramadan observance begins on February 19, 2026, and continues until March 20, 2026, culminating in Eid al-Fitr celebrations. During this time, believers will observe specific timings for iftar (the evening meal to break the fast) and suhoor (the pre-dawn meal). The following details provide essential information regarding the Ramadan timings for Istanbul, Ankara, and İzmir.

Significant Dates in Ramadan 2026

Date Event
February 19, 2026 Start of Ramadan
March 16, 2026 Kadir Gecesi (Night of Power)
March 19, 2026 Arefe (Eve of Eid al-Fitr)
March 20, 2026 First Day of Eid al-Fitr
March 21, 2026 Second Day of Eid al-Fitr
March 22, 2026 Third Day of Eid al-Fitr

Fitre Amount for 2026

The Diyanet İşleri Başkanlığı (Presidency of Religious Affairs) has set the fitre amount for this Ramadan period. For 2026, the fitre is established at 240 Turkish Lira. This amount will aid the needy and fulfill the obligation of those who can afford it.
